We are currently looking to recruit a Community Support Worker to work in the Links Community Resource Base which provides a day service for adults with learning disabilities who have Autism and Behaviours that can Challenge.

The main purpose of the role is to support the physical, emotional, cultural and social needs of Individuals using a person-centered approach to promote choice and independence whilst making peoples’ days enjoyable and meaningful.

This role requires the successful applicant to be able and confident to undertake Positive Behaviour Management training that requires physical interventions.

The service is working towards providing weekend and early evening support and you will be required to work on a rota basis as and when required.
For the role, we ask that you have:

  • A Level 2 or 3 qualification in Care on the Credit and Qualifications Framework or the commitment and ability to attain the qualification within 1 year of appointment (subject to availability of training).
  • Experience within a learning disability setting.
  • Full UK Category B (Cars) driving licence to drive a leased Council vehicle to transport individuals regularly throughout the day.
